Hello

I have reinstalled totally my FSX a few days ago but when I try to fly my Pa28 I have a problem with the Autopilot, it starts normally with all the lights on but while only the green light should stay on and the others turn off, here, the altitude hold light is on (only the light, not the altitude hold) and the green light is off, I've tried to disable the altitude hold by pressing the button on the left top of the yoke but nothing happens, it's impossible to disengage that altitude hold or engage the other modes of the autopilot.

Has somebody here encountered this problem ?

When did you encounter this problem? Inflight or on ground still? Remember that after switching the A/P Master to ON the ALT HOLD light will only go out when the gyro is at its full speed. This can take up to three minutes according to the manual, however in FSX this time is somewhat shorter. Still after some time the ALT HOLD light should go out and the green ready light should come on.
